简单的jQuery弹出遮罩层小插件,可移动,兼容IE678.rar
这篇内容主要介绍的是一个基于jQuery的简单弹出遮罩层小插件,名为"qsBox",由作者原创。这个小插件的核心功能是创建一个可移动、可关闭的弹出层,它在设计时特别考虑了对老版本Internet Explorer(IE6、IE7和IE8)的兼容性。 jQuery是一个广泛使用的JavaScript库,它简化了HTML文档遍历、事件处理、动画以及Ajax交互等任务。在这个小插件中,jQuery被用来实现弹出层的动态效果,如显示、隐藏、移动和关闭等操作。利用jQuery的高效和跨浏览器特性,开发者可以避免直接处理底层的DOM操作和事件绑定,从而提高代码的可读性和维护性。 "qsBox"这个插件的名称可能来源于“Quick Shadow Box”的缩写,暗示这是一个快速创建具有阴影效果的弹出框的工具。描述中提到插件的弹出层是可移动的,这意味着用户可以通过鼠标拖动来改变弹出层的位置,这在交互设计中提供了更多的灵活性。同时,弹出层也可以关闭,意味着用户可以根据需要随时隐藏或显示该层,增强了用户体验。 在实现上,这个小插件可能包含了以下关键部分: 1. **初始化函数**:用于绑定必要的事件和设置初始状态,如设置遮罩层和弹出层的样式、位置等。 2. **显示函数**:负责显示弹出层和遮罩层,可能通过修改CSS属性如`display`来控制可见性。 3. **隐藏函数**:与显示函数相反,用于隐藏弹出层和遮罩层。 4. **移动函数**:监听鼠标事件,根据鼠标位置更新弹出层的位置。 5. **关闭函数**:提供一个关闭按钮或者点击遮罩层时关闭弹出层的功能。 6. **事件处理**:可能包括点击、拖动、键盘交互等多种事件的处理。 由于插件未进行美化,这意味着它可能只包含基础功能,没有包括额外的视觉效果,如过渡动画、圆角、阴影等。对于更注重界面美观的应用场景,开发者可能需要结合其他CSS框架(如Bootstrap)或者自定义CSS来提升视觉体验。 在实际应用中,"qsBox"可能适用于需要简单弹出提示、表单填写、信息展示等场景,尤其在对老版本IE浏览器支持需求较高的项目中,其兼容性优势尤为突出。开发者可以通过引入jQuery库和"qsBox"插件,通过简单的API调用来快速实现弹出层功能,提高开发效率。不过,对于其他现代浏览器,开发者可能还需要进行测试以确保插件的正常运行。
- 1
- 粉丝: 451
- 资源: 1万+
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- training_plan_db.sql
- 2c4f3adc7be59975e81fa0c1f24cb6ea.JPG
- python爬虫入门,分享给有需要的人,仅供参考
- 722bf4c3ee17fa231ad9efcb12407aa0.JPG
- 15da2b5d3ceeddc8af2f6a7eed26d7e0.JPG
- 7ae59002be36a13ad6de32c4e633a196.JPG
- spark中文文档,spark操作手册以及使用规范
- WPF-Halcon算法平台,类似于海康威視VisionMater.zip
- Fake Location,可用来王者荣誉修改战区及企业微信定位打卡等
- the fire level NULL